UVU to end regular-season games at Seattle U, Cal Baptist

OREM, Utah – Utah Valley's volleyball team looks to begin the final leg of regular season competition as the Wolverines will face-off against the Seattle U Redhawks, November 14 at 7pm MT continued by a contest at California Baptist, November 16 at 2pm MT.
 
Utah Valley is looking to pick up these last two road matches as they dropped a five-set contest at Chicago State and at UMKC this last week. The Wolverines are sitting on a 6-8 WAC record and are tied with upcoming opponent Cal Baptist for the No. 5 spot in conference standings.
 
As a team, UVU averages a .190 attack percentage with 11.9 kills per set, tallies 11.2 assists per set, 13.9 digs per set and 2.5 blocks per set. Utah Valley still places three Wolverines in the top five of the conference in their respective events. Kazna Tarawhiti has remained in the top two places in the WAC in kills per set (3.65) followed by Makaila Jarema who holds a four-week standing in No. 1 in blocks per set at 1.59, and libero Seren Merrill who sits in the top five in digs per set with 4.16. 

Seattle U has posted a 3-11 conference record with a 12-16 overall record so far in the 2019 season. The Redhawks are averaging 11.9 kills per set for a .172% attack average, 11.2 assists per set, 13.6 digs per set and 2.1 blocks per set. Utah Valley and Seattle U have met 16 times since 2008 for a 10-6 overall record, with the Wolverines claiming a victory in the most recent appearance, 3-0 in October.

Cal Baptist, who is 6-8 in conference play and 12-15 overall, is averaging 12.2 kills per set for a .204% attack average, 11.2 assists per set, 14.3 digs per set and 1.5 blocks per set. UVU and CBU have met only three times since the Lancers entered the WAC in 2018 for a 1-2 overall record, and Cal Baptist winning the most recent matchup in October, 2-3. 

UVU is set to host the 2019 WAC volleyball tournament in Orem, November 21-23 at the Lockhart Arena. More information on times and schedules can be found here.
